Facilities and Exhibits:
The Nevada Discovery Museum offers a wide array of exhibits and interactive displays designed to captivate and educate visitors. Some of the key features of the museum include:
Nanoscience and Technology: Visitors can explore the fascinating world of nanotechnology and its practical applications in various fields. Interactive displays provide insights into the manipulation of matter at the nanoscale.
Earth Science: Exhibits dedicated to earth science allow visitors to investigate geological processes, weather patterns, and environmental sustainability. Hands-on activities inspire an appreciation for the natural world.
Innovation and Invention: The museum showcases the spirit of innovation and invention, inviting visitors to experiment with engineering challenges, robotics, and problem-solving tasks.
Art and Creativity: Art and creativity are celebrated through exhibits that blend science and art, encouraging visitors to explore the intersection of creativity and technology.
Science Theater: The museum features a science theater that hosts live demonstrations, presentations, and interactive programs, enhancing the learning experience.
WaterWorks Exhibit: An exhibit dedicated to water science and conservation explores the importance of this precious resource and its role in our daily lives.
